PRINCIPLE OF OPERATION
The Apex Fluid Energy Mill comprises essentially of a flat horizontal cylindrical chamber, equipped with tangentially arranged jet nozzles in the inner wall. The energy for milling is provided with a compressed fluid such as compressed air, or in the case where materials being milled provide a risk of a dust explosion, gaseous Nitrogen. The compressed fluid issues through the nozzles forming a very high velocity tangential circle within the grinding chamber. The feed material is injected into that same tangential circle via a venturi feeder, where it is rapidly accelerated, causing it to impact against itself, thus fracturing the particles to the low micron range. Larger particles are held by centrifugal force towards the outer periphery of the chamber, while the smaller particles travel, in a spiral movement toward the center, from where they exit either into a cyclone below for bottom discharge, or through the top of the mill into a reverse pulse product/filter

APPLICATIONS
Many materials have been successfully processed in the Apex Fluid Energy Mills including food products, pharmaceuticals, chemicals, antibiotics, plastics, pigments, dyes, fungicides, insecticides, powdered metals, cosmetics, organic and inorganic materials, non-metallic minerals and ores.
The design of the Apex Fluid Energy Mill enables other processes and functions to be carried out such as: -
1. Intimate mixing or coating one material with another while simultaneously grinding and classifying.
2. Simultaneous drying and grinding of moist materials by using heated compressed air or superheated steam.
3. Reduction of materials suspended in liquids.
4. Certain chemical reactions, which have a direct relationship with micron, sized particles, such as oxidation.
